发明名称 Highlighting of time series data on force directed graph
摘要 A force directed graph may display recent activities of a message passing system as highlighted features over a larger graph. The force directed graph may display a superset of nodes and edges representing processes and message routes, then display recent activities as highlighted elements within the larger superset. The highlighted elements may display messages passed or computation performed during a recent time element of a time series. In some embodiments, the effects of activities may be displayed by decaying the highlighted visual elements over time.

主权项 1. A method, implemented at a computer system that includes one or more processors, for visualizing message passing data, the method comprising: an act of determining a time interval period for a plurality of time intervals; an act of receiving a time series collected by a tracer system monitoring an application, wherein the time series comprises a sequence of one or more data sets, wherein each of the one or more data sets corresponds to a different time interval of the plurality of time intervals, wherein each of the one or more data sets comprises message passing data collected by the tracer during the corresponding time interval, and wherein the message passing data comprises messages passed between objects; an act of analyzing the message passing data of the time series to identify nodes, wherein the nodes correspond to the objects; an act of analyzing the message passing data of the time series to identify edges, wherein the edges correspond to the messages; an act of displaying the nodes and the edges of a first data set in a graph; and an act of updating the graph to display second nodes and second edges of a second data set, by at least: overlaying the second nodes and second edges of the second data set that are similar to the nodes and the edges of the first data set with the nodes and the edges of the first data set that are correspondingly similar in the graph; and rendering any nodes and any edges from either the first data set or the second data set with a different display format than other nodes and edges displayed in the graph.
